I bought this to attach to my portable corded Toro leaf vacuum/blower.Reviewers' comments about Toro's own hose bagging gizmo were bleak, so I used this to design my own setup to blow shredded leaves into a trash can with my own design of a filter bag on top of the trash can. I think one problem was that I was also vacuuming small gravel and sticks, not simply dry leaves.I think this hose would do just fine for shop sawdust collection, as designed and marketed.This 3" diameter works very well with the amount of wind from my leaf vacuum, so the pneumatic aspect is good with my design. so there's that.I had to force fit the round hose onto a rectangular blower exhaust opening, so that may have caused some weakness where the hole developed. I will eventually improve my design, probably by fabricating my own sheet metal adapter, rectangular to round. The other end is attached to a round plastic adapter designed for use with this kind of hose, and with a hose clamp, as one might expect, and that end has no problem.At first, the hose wanted to retract back to its shrunken short length (like a Slinky), but with use, heat of the day, and constant extending during use, it easily stretched to its full 10' working length. Now it no longer wants to retract, which is not a problem.The wire is covered in thick black plastic. The hose itself is a milky white plastic, fairly thick. It is translucent so I can barely see when it gets clogged with leaves. Clogs only happen at the ends. On the far end, clogs occur where the hose hangs down with a sharp right angle bend. Not the fault of the hose. I should maybe put a 3" elbow there, but then I would not be able to see the clog. I do not think it would clog if I vacuumed only leaves; the clogs were full of partially ground tree twigs from a hail storm.Recommended good quality for sawdust collection.

The good with this hose is that it collapses well, and is fairly compact. What I am not 100% liking is when I pull to extend it it will have a lot of bends in it and it's fairly stiff. The bends are not great for suction overall but not a huge issue. I am going to change it's use to be a 2ndary connection on my Dust collection. Cut a 2 foot piece to come in the top of my router table, while the 4" goes down into the table, etc. I think for that use it will be really good. If you are looking for a hose that is maneuverable/ bendable/ etc, I would look elsewhere. If you want something collapsible that you can extend across the room for brief uses, etc this is a good hose. I have had NO Issues with durability (I've used hose clamps) at the connectors or anywhere else. Also, no clogging even though it has ridges. A good purchase that I have minor quirky issues with.
